Access to Lefkada for the visitor is a process that can be done easily and in a variety of ways. In particular, he can come to the island:

By road: Lefkada is the only island you can reach by car without the expense of a ferry, using the continuous-flow bridge that connects it to Akarnania. KTEL buses run 5 daily routes (4.30 hours) to and from Athens (378 km) and 2 (5 hours) weekly routes to and from Thessaloniki (420 km). The Preveza-Aktio submarine tunnel makes it easy to access the island from north-western Greece and the port of Igoumenitsa (100 km), which is a major gateway from Western and Central Europe. The operation of the Rio-Antirrio bridge significantly facilitates the connection of the island with the rest of Greece, as well as with the port of Patras (170 km), which is the second major gateway from Europe.

By air: There are daily flights from Athens to the international airport of Aktion, which is only 18 km from the town of Lefkada, and two flights a week from Thessaloniki. Intermediate stations are Corfu, Kefalonia and Zakynthos. There is also a twice-weekly flight connection to Crete (Sitia). From April to October there are direct flights to Aktion and from Europe.

Connection of Lefkada with the surrounding islands.
From Nydri and Vassiliki there are daily ferry-boat services to Meganissi, Kefalonia (Fiskardo), Ithaca (Frikes). Also small tourist boats make excursions to the surrounding islands and beaches.
